Adult Education with Dr. Joshua Kulp: "Rabbits and Lettuce: The History of the Haggadah in Pictures and Words"
Monday, March 19, 2018 • 3 Nisan 5778
7:00 PM - 8:00 PMAside from the Bible, there might be more different editions of the Passover Haggadah than any other book in history. The Haggadah and Passover seder originated in the land of Israel after the destruction of the Second Temple, and continue to be one of the most observed Jewish rituals throughout the world. This unique visual presentation will show how the Haggadah's texts and the seder's customs developed over the centuries and how Jews shaped their traditions in reaction to the places throughout the world in which they lived.
